#[cfg(feature = "logging")]
pub static OFFSET: once_cell::sync::Lazy<time::UtcOffset> = once_cell::sync::Lazy::new(|| {
use time::util::local_offset::Soundness;
// SAFETY: We only invoke this once, quickly, and it should be invoked in a single-thread context.
// We also should only ever hit this logging at all in a debug context which is generally fine,
// release builds should have this logging disabled entirely for now.
unsafe {
// XXX: If we ever DO add general logging as a release feature, evaluate this again and whether this is
// something we want enabled in release builds! What might be safe is falling back to the non-set-soundness
// mode when specifically using certain feature flags (e.g. dev-logging feature enables this behaviour).
time::util::local_offset::set_soundness(Soundness::Unsound);
let res = time::UtcOffset::current_local_offset().unwrap_or(time::UtcOffset::UTC);
time::util::local_offset::set_soundness(Soundness::Sound);
res
}
});
#[cfg(feature = "logging")]
pub fn init_logger(
min_level: log::LevelFilter, debug_file_name: &std::ffi::OsStr,
) -> Result<(), fern::InitError> {
fern::Dispatch::new()
.format(|out, message, record| {
let offset_time = {
let utc = time::OffsetDateTime::now_utc();
utc.checked_to_offset(*OFFSET).unwrap_or(utc)
};
out.finish(format_args!(
"{}[{}][{}] {}",
offset_time
.format(&time::macros::format_description!(
// The weird "[[[" is because we need to escape a bracket ("[[") to show one "[".
// See https://time-rs.github.io/book/api/format-description.html
"[[[year]-[month]-[day]][[[hour]:[minute]:[second][subsecond digits:9]]"
))
.unwrap(),
record.target(),
record.level(),
message
))
})
.level(min_level)
.chain(fern::log_file(debug_file_name)?)
.apply()?;
Ok(())
}
